#0f52f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f52f2 is composed of 5.9% red, 32.2%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.8% cyan, 66.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 222.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 50.4%. #0f52f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#1ea4ff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#0f52f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f52f2 has RGB values of R:15, G:82,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 1004274.

Shades and Tints of #0f52f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eef3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f52f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7e87 is the less saturated color, while #054efc is the most saturated one.
